In pics: The world's most 'livable' cities

Vancouver is no longer the world's most 'livable' city!  Australia's second-largest city Melbourne has been rated the world's best city to live in according to a recent survey. Mumbai came in at 116 with countries like Tripoli and Dhaka ranking even lower. In the top 10, Auckland came in last. But the city need not worry - the list extends to almost 200 cities or more. Adeliade and Perth tied at slot 8 for the World's most livable cities.
